From cf4903532953597c5b20e3a3d62ca4a6ad8cac26 Mon Sep 17 00:00:00 2001 From: asep komarudin Date: Thu, 9 Nov 2023 10:31:30 +0700 Subject: [PATCH] fix error toggle term --- lua/user/whichkey.lua | 26 ++++++-------------------- 1 file changed, 6 insertions(+), 20 deletions(-) diff --git a/lua/user/whichkey.lua b/lua/user/whichkey.lua index 12edd22..8f92d28 100644 --- a/lua/user/whichkey.lua +++ b/lua/user/whichkey.lua @@ -40,21 +40,7 @@ function _LIVE_SERVER() local live_server = Terminal:new({ cmd = "live-server", hidden = true, - -- function to run on opening the terminal - on_open = function(term) - vim.cmd("startinsert!") - vim.api.nvim_buf_set_keymap( - term.bufnr, - "n", - "q", - "ToggleTermToggleAll!", - { noremap = true, silent = true } - ) - end, - -- function to run on closing the terminal - on_close = function(term) - vim.cmd("startinsert!") - end, + direction = "tab", }) live_server:toggle() end @@ -283,17 +269,17 @@ local mappings = { t = { name = "Terminal", - --l = { "lua _LIVE_SERVER()", "Live Server" }, - l = { "ToggleTerm direction=tab" .. trn .. "clearlive-server", "Live Server" }, + l = { "lua _LIVE_SERVER()", "Live Server" }, + -- l = { "ToggleTerm direction=tablive-server", "Live Server" }, x = { "ToggleTermToggleAll!", "Close Tab" }, n = { "lua _NODE_TOGGLE()", "Node" }, u = { "lua _NCDU_TOGGLE()", "NCDU" }, t = { "lua _HTOP_TOGGLE()", "Htop" }, p = { "lua _PYTHON_TOGGLE()", "Python" }, - f = { "ToggleTerm direction=float" .. trn, "Float" }, + f = { "ToggleTerm direction=float", "Float" }, h = { "ToggleTerm size=10 direction=horizontal", "Horizontal" }, - v = { "ToggleTerm size=80 direction=vertical" .. trn, "Vertical" }, - s = { "ToggleTerm direction=tab" .. trn, "New Tab" }, + v = { "ToggleTerm size=80 direction=vertical", "Vertical" }, + s = { "ToggleTerm direction=tab", "New Tab" }, }, r = { name = "Run",